SC54 VUG is a 2005 Ford Transit Connect in Red with a 1,753c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 20 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 60%.
Across all 2005 Ford Transit Connect models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.7% with a typical mileage of 102,650 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Transit Connect fails its MOT is registration plate lamp not working, accounting for 121,813 recorded failures. If you're considering buying SC54 VUG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Transit Connect typ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 21 years old, this Ford Transit Connect is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
